The aim of this article was to critically review and summarize the evidence on established and novel treatments for adult-onset DM and PM derived from randomized controlled trials (RCT). In the absence of evidence from such trials, data from open studies and case reports have been reported. Abstract data 2002 through 2006, American College of Rheumatology and 2002 through 2007 European League against Rheumatism have been included if relevant, if sufficient information could be extracted with regard to diagnosis ascertainment, treatment modalities, and outcome measures, and if the reported data had not been published as a full paper.
